Kuvaus
Powder Metallurgy: Characterization, Processing, and Optimization Techniques covers the fundamental and evolving role of powder metallurgy in producing parts for a range of different applications, with a particular focus on the tribological performances of powder metallurgy materials. It features insight on powder metallurgy processes such as sintering, electrolytic methods, atomization techniques, cold compaction, and cold isostatic pressing as well as techniques for measurement, testing, and characterization of powder metallurgy materials and particles. Sustainability in powder metallurgy, as well as modeling and optimization of the powder metallurgy process using artificial intelligence are also covered. Applications discussed include aerospace, defense, automotive, consumer products, industrial products, and more.
